Formula: Speed=Distance/Time 50m / 3s = 16.7 m/s. If it takes Ashley 3 seconds to run from the batters box to first base at an average speed (velocity) of 6.5 meters per second, what is the distance she covers in that time? Formula: Speed=Distance/Time distance 6.5m/s = 3sec = 19.5m

This is the formula for speed. Speed = distance/time. The total distance divided by the total time is known as this Average speed. Dan runs to school, a total distance of 4.5 km. He has to slow down to cross busy streets, but overall the trip takes him 0.62 h. What is Dan’s average speed during the trip? 7.3 km/h. Complete the statement ∆d =
